#058585 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#058585 is composed of 2% red, 52.2%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 180 degrees, a saturation of 92.8% and a lightness of 27.1%. #058585 color hex could be obtained by blending #0affff with #000b0b. Closest websafe color is: #009999.

#058585 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#058585 has RGB values of R:5, G:133,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:0, Y:0,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 361861.

Shades and Tints of #058585
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#edf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#058585
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#454545 is the less saturated color, while #058585 is the most saturated one.
